About Program Events

Program events represent instances when a utility takes control of a set of controllable assets in response to demand. For example, during a heat wave, a utility may wish to adjust the thermostats (controllable assets) during peak usage times to help alleviate demand.

Program events are performed by an advanced distribution management system (ADMS) or a supervisory control and data acquisition (SCADA) system. When an event is to occur, the ADMS or SCADA system information about the program (including date/time information), and a "Scheduled" event record is created. The same system then creates event participation records for each device to be included in the event. Once the event has been processed, the external system updates the event to the "Complete" status, and then sends list of impacted devices and the status of each. These details are captured in program event participation records.

Note: Program Events and Program Event Stages

Program Events in Oracle Utilities Digital Asset Cloud Service /Digital Asset Management are program event stages of program events defined and managed in external systems such as ADMS or SCADA. A program event in ADMS or SCADA can comprise multiple program event stages. For example, a program event in an ADMA or SCADA might be 8 hours in total duration, comprising 4 program event stages of 2 hours each. Each of these 2-hour program event stages would be represented in DACS/DAM as a program event. Program events in external systems are designated by the External Event ID field on each program event.

Program events are defined by the following:

  • Program: The program associated with the event. 

  • Status: The current status of the event (Pending, Complete, or Canceled).

  • Program Category: The category of the event, such as Device Test, Economic, Reliability, and so on.

  • Start and End Date/Time: The date and time when the event started and ended.

  • External ID: An ID used to identify the program event stage in an external DERM system.

  • External Event ID: An ID used to identify the program event in an external DERM system.
